OBITUARY: Nora Sullivan, -1936, Mitchell County, Iowa [Mitchell County Press- January 9,1936] Nora Sullivan Died Suddenly Wed'day of Heart Disease. Miss Nora Sullivan died suddenly at her home Wednesday afternoon at 1:30 o'clock from a heart attack. She had been ill with flu for the past couple of weeks, but had been about her home most of the time. Miss Sullivan was born in Dubuque 73 years ago, the daughter of Mr. and Mrs Timothy Sullivan, and one of a family of eleven children. The family moved to Osage when she was a small child, and Mr. Sullivan was employed on the Illinois Central railroad for a time. Then he purchased a farm in the New Haven Vicinity, which has sinc been Miss Sullivan's home. Her parents passed away forty years ago, and all the other members of the family have preceded her with the exception of two sisters and a brother. Surviving is her sister, Mrs Kate Erwin, who has lived at the home since the death of her husband a number of years ago; Mike Sullivan of Osage; and Mrs. Annie Flynn, Minneapolis. Funeral services will be held Friday morning, January 10, at the St. Peter's church, New Haven, in charge of Rev. Father Gerleman, and burial will be made in the New Haven cemetery.
